Pueblo County Jail Records
The Pueblo County Jail serves all Pueblo arrests. It is located at 909 Court Street in Pueblo. The facility is downtown. The Sheriff's Office operates the jail.
Search for inmates at pueblosheriff.com. The online system shows custody status. You can find charges and bond amounts. Release dates post when available.
The jail provides an information line. Call (719) 583-6400 for custody questions. Staff can confirm if someone is held. They provide release information to callers.

Statewide Resources for Pueblo
Colorado provides state-level search tools. The Department of Corrections tracks prison inmates. Access their system at doc.state.co.us. This covers state prison populations.
VINE offers victim notification services. Register at vinelink.com for custody alerts. The system covers Pueblo County Jail. You receive automatic release notifications.
The State Board of Parole manages some releases. Find hearing information at paroleboard.colorado.gov. This applies to state prison sentences. County jail releases follow different rules.
The Colorado Bureau of Investigation offers background checks. These show criminal history statewide. They differ from custody records. CBI checks require fingerprints.

What Pueblo Jail Records Include
Released inmate records from Pueblo County contain standard details. You will find booking photos and personal data. Charges and bond amounts are documented. Release dates show outcomes.
Records typically include:
- Booking date and time
- Charges filed
- Bond amount and type
- Court dates
- Release date and reason
These documents help families. Attorneys use them for cases. The public can monitor activity. Records follow state retention schedules.
